Do Polan
Village in Chaharmahal and Bakhtiari province, Iran From Wikipedia, the free encyclopedia

Do Polan (Persian: دوپلان)[a] is a village in, and the capital of, Mashayekh Rural District[4] in Naghan District of Kiar County, Chaharmahal and Bakhtiari province, Iran.

Population
At the time of the 2006 National Census, the village's population was 431 in 98 households, when it was in the Central District of Ardal County.[6] The following census in 2011 counted 398 people in 100 households,[7] by which time it had been separated from the county in the establishment of Kiar County. The rural district was transferred to the new Naghan District.[8] The 2016 census measured the population of the village as 439 people in 98 households.[2]
